Kansas started the Working Healthy program in July 2002. Working Healthy allows Kansans with disabilities to maintain or initiate Medicaid coverage when they enter competitive employment. Medicaid in the State of Kansas. KanCare is the program through which the State of Kansas administers Medicaid. Launched in January, 2013, KanCare is delivering whole-person, integrated care to more than 415,000 people across the state. Kansas has contracted with three health plans, or managed care organizations (MCOs), to coordinate health ...

The Kansas Medicaid Buy-In program, Working Healthy, was implemented in July of 2002 with the goal of providing an incentive for Kansans with disabilities to work or work more.
